What was a consistent reason for the Jewish Diaspora?

History
1 answer:
devlian [24]3 years ago
4 0

Answer:The first significant Jewish Diaspora was the result of the Babylonian Exile of 586 bc. After the Babylonians conquered the Kingdom of Judah, part of the Jewish population was deported into slavery.Diaspora Jews thus far outnumbered the Jews in Palestine even before the destruction of Jerusalem in ad 70.

Who was the pope at the beginning of the crusades and what was his role in the outbreak of the crusades
pogonyaev
The First Crusade is initiated when Byzantine Emperor Alexius Comnenus requests help in reconquering from the Seljuk Turks the lost territory of Asia Minor . Pope Urban II at the Council of Clermont calls upon the princes of Christendom for an armed “pilgrimage” to recover Jerusalem from the Muslims.
